North South University School of Business | MBA BUS 650 Operations Management M. Mahboob Rahman Assignment 1 Solutions and Hints Q 2.1 Solution in text. Q 2.2 Average FT = Average Inv/Average FR = 35/255 = ? Q 2.4 a) Inventory turns = 1/.1yr = 10 times/yr b) Per unit inventory cost = 40%/10 = 4% Per unit actual inventory cost = 4% ($30) = $1.2 Q 2.8 A diagram of the process is as follows Associates Managers Partners Managers Average Inv of Associates = 200, Average FT = 4 years, Average FR = 200/4 = 50MBA/yr Average FR of Managers = 60/6 = 10 associates/yr Average FR of Partners = 20/10 = 2 managers/yr Pr(Associate will be promoted) = 10/50 = .20 Pr(Manager will be promoted) = 2/10 = .20 Pr(Associate will be promoted to partner) = .2X.2 = .04 or 4%.
